The Government has undertaken several steps as a part of the campaign for promotion of Indian products registered as Geographical Indications (GIs). These include, participation in events to promote and create awareness on GIs through social media, involving State Governments, Union Territory Administration and other relevant organizations for facilitation of GI producers.
All State Governments have been requested to appoint nodal officers for promotion of Geographical Indications from their respective states, establish facilitation cells for each GI from the state, undertake steps for GI awareness in consumers, undertake training of GI producers, take effective action against manufacture and sale of counterfeit GI products among others.
This information was given by the Minister of State of Commerce and Industry, C. R. Chaudhary, in a written reply in the Rajya Sabha today.
